Abstract

The present invention is directed to a composite that is useful for protecting a surface or an object from a sudden, violent release of energy, including, shock waves and/or stress waves. Such sudden, violent releases of energy may result from an explosion and may be referred to as a blast. The composite may include particulate carbon foam suspended in a matrix material. The carbon foam particles contain regions where the pores are empty. Additives may be added to change the physical properties of the composite. The uncured composite may be cast or molded to the desired configuration. Alternatively, the uncured composite may be coated on existing surfaces of a structure.
